Recognizing a Fake Rolex: Genuine vs. Imitation

Distinguishing a true Rolex from a convincing dupe can be difficult, even for experienced enthusiasts. One vital area to inspect is the movement; genuine Rolexes feature a sophisticated automatic engine visible through the display (if it’s a model with an viewing caseback), while fakes often use inferior quartz or poor automatic versions. Furthermore, pay attention the weight; authentic Rolexes are usually considerably heavier due to the use of superior materials. The inscription on the crown and caseback also reveals a lot; genuine Rolexes possess sharp and detailed impressions, whereas fakes frequently exhibit smudged or imperfect characteristics. Finally, carefully evaluate the overall look; authentic Rolexes demonstrate a flawless level of craftsmanship – something tough to replicate with accuracy.
